Courtland Sutton (DraftKings: $6,600 / FanDuel: $7,200)

Two years ago, I wouldn’t have been able to imagine a scenario in which Courtland Sutton was my favorite DFS Cash player. But Bo Nix is out here, making him look like one of the best receivers in the league. Sutton continues to receive ridiculous volume in this offense and has yet to push past $7,000 on DraftKings. That’s a recipe for success and one we will follow until he becomes price-prohibitive.

Bo Nix (DraftKings: $6,300 / FanDuel: $7,600)

Look out, Jayden Daniels; Bo Nix is coming for your Rookie of the Year award. That’s right. Nix has continued to play consistently and is currently +230 on FanDuel for Rookie of the Year, behind only Daniels. He has become a DFS Cash staple at quarterback, getting it done through the air and with his legs. With some of the elite quarterbacks in challenging spots this week, I’m looking to save a little money in Cash and go with Bo Nix.

Chuba Hubbard (DraftKings: $6,500 / FanDuel: $7,500)

The Carolina Panthers run game has continued to be one of the sneaky good systems this year, and it is running through Chuba Hubbard. With the news of Jonathon Brooks’ season-ending injury, Hubbard now has zero competition for touches. Sure, they will sprinkle in some Raheem Blackshear to give Hubbard rest, but not to the point where Hubbard’s job is at risk. Hubbard should easily hit 20 touches in a game where the Panthers are favored.

Khalil Shakir (DraftKings: $6,100 / FanDuel: $7,000)

The Buffalo Bills are coming off a barnburner game against the Los Angeles Rams and are set for another one against the Detroit Lions. Khalil Shakir has been Josh Allen’s clear number-one target this year and looks poised for high volume once again. While the Lions’ defense has been better this year, they are dealing with a load of injuries, and the Bills are still going to look to pass the ball, which will ensure Shakir gets there on volume. 

Check the Chalkboard

Derrick Henry (DraftKings: $8,300 / FanDuel: $9,200)

The King is set up for another great week against a struggling New York Giants defense. Since Week 11, the Giants have allowed the second-most points to the running back position. Further, the Ravens are favored by a gobsmacking 16.5 points, giving them the highest implied team total on the slate. This could easily be one of those games where Derrick Henry scores multiple touchdowns and seemingly gets more energy as the game continues. 

Participation Grade

Brenton Strange (DraftKings: $2,500 / FanDuel: $4,600)

With Evan Engram out this week, we have the re-emergence of Brenton Strange. In Weeks 2 through 5, with Engram out, Strange consistently scored between nine and 12 DraftKings points. He had one dud performance, but at this salary, that is okay. The big difference is he now has Mac Jones under center, but Jones is able to get the ball to his tight ends. Lock in Strange and enjoy the salary savings.

Back of the Classroom Studs

Adam Thielen (DraftKings: $5,400 / FanDuel: $6,100)

As the Carolina Panthers have garnered some momentum in recent weeks, Adam Thielen has turned back the clock and returned as the Panthers’ number one pass catcher. Over the past two weeks, he has combined for 21 targets and averaged 100 receiving yards per game. With that level of volume, he can quadruple his salary, which will go a long way to helping us cash on Sunday.

Michael Wilson (DraftKings: $4,400 / FanDuel: $5,400)

If Michael Wilson can’t get there this week, he might be off the DFS Cash list permanently. The Arizona Cardinals face off against the New England Patriots this week. More importantly, they match up against Christian Gonzalez, who is a dominant cornerback. Gonzalez is likely to cover Marvin Harrison on Sunday, which should open up opportunities for Wilson. And they should be plentiful. The Patriots secondary struggles outside of Gonzalez, so this is a great opportunity for the other receivers. 

Denver Broncos (DraftKings: $3,200 / FanDuel: $4,800)

The Denver Broncos’ defense has been one of the most consistent units all season. They only have one game with negative points, and it came against the Baltimore Ravens when they were absolutely rolling on offense. The Broncos are consistently putting quarterbacks under pressure, causing sacks and turnovers. This week, they get Anthony Richardson, who is known to make some mistakes. While Richardson may improve coming out of the bye week, this is nonetheless a solid spot for the Broncos defense.
